When inside a closed work environment, it's okay to openly talk with co-workers about pii?

Respuesta :

andriansp andriansp
  • 09-09-2017
No, i don't think so
In this context, PII stands for  personally identifiable information, which is a type of information that could be used to identify a certain individual, such as social security number. You don't know the true characteristic of your co-workers , so it is safer to keep your PII to yourself
